search
game watch info logo white gamewatch.info
game watch info logo gamewatch.info

Sign in to post

Your use of GameWatch.info is subject to our Privacy Policy




Buffalo Bills bars and watch party locations in Houston TX

Buffalo Bills bars and watch party locations in Houston TX

Updated

The best Buffalo Bills bars and most popular Bills watch party locations in Houston TX are Christian's Tailgate Bar & Grill and First Tee. Find more of the best places and where to watch Bills games in Houston TX on our map and list below.

search

Bills bars in Houston TX

Closest Bills bars

see near me

Closest to Houston TX